Organization: Alink Foundation — / Position type: 3 or 4 days/week, flexible hours, remote work (could lead to 5 days/week) Start date: Early 2026 (winter) About Alink Foundation Alink Foundation is a Montreal non-profit supporting neurodivergent adults (including adults with intellectual disabilities and/or autism) and their families. As our name suggests, we build alliances for inclusion. We offer weekly social-recreational and life-skills programs , are developing supervised housing opportunities , engage in advocacy and provide guidance to families . Founded in 2018 by volunteer families and professionals, Alink is hiring its first Executive Director to lead our next stage of growth.
